Why should your dog take the CGC test?
- The CGC rewards well-mannered dogs and responsible pet ownership; dogs that pass the 10-step CGC test are eligible to receive a title from the AKC.
- The CGC lays the foundation for other activities such as advanced obedience, agility, and tracking, and is often a prerequisite for therapy work.
- Dogs that have a solid obedience foundation are a joy to live with!
